Amazon increases starting hourly wage for full-time operations employees by $1 to $20

NEW YORK (AP) — Online behemoth Amazon said it's increasing the starting hourly wage for its U.S. full-time operations employees like warehouse workers by $1 to $20. With the increase, the average wage will be nearly $24 an hour, with average total compensation of more than $32 an hour including the value of its benefits package, according to Amazon's announcement Wednesday. The pay increase is effective starting Sept. 27, the retailer said. Amazon also said Wednesday that employees will receive new benefits like a 10% discount on eligible fresh groceries and everyday essentials at Amazon.com and Whole Foods Market online as well as 20% off at Whole Foods physical stores.
